What are a WMCB-LP Live DJ’s Responsibilities?

As a WMCB-LP live DJ, you are responsible for the following when you are on-air, and right after your show:

  • End your show at the :58 minute mark, or :59 at the very latest. DO NOT start a new song when you have only two minutes left. Instead, draw out your ending and goodbye perhaps with a promo of other shows coming up, or local events people should be reminded of.
    • Going past 60 minutes means you are extending your show into and over the next show. Not good.
  • Stop the recording of your show in Audacity, and if there is a DJ right after you, immediately export your show to your folder, clear your track, and start the recording for the next DJ. Smoothe handoffs make for happy DJs.
    • Edit your show if you need to and there is time.
    • When exporting your file, PLEASE include the date of the airing in the filename in 2026-06-09 format. The "zero padding" is important for both show sorting and finding shows on the website in specific time periods.
  • Upload your show to the website.
    • After the file is uploaded, Manage your files and add the track list to your file. This is required by BMI/ASCAP, and is helpful for your listeners.
  • If your show ends at 6:00 PM, the GCTV staff are waiting for you to finish so they can go home. Extending your show past 6:00 infringes on their personal time. Not good.

Things to think about while you're on the air:

  • Minimize the amount of dead air between tracks and when speaking. Unless your show plays after midnight, radio listeners are expecting either music or talking when tuned in. Excessive amount of silence during your show is unsettling, giving the impression that something is wrong.
  • Say the name of the station during at least two of your breaks, including the frequency, 107.9 FM
  • Do not just play album sides. Listeners can do that on their own. A good mix of music, especially music the listener may not have heard in a while or ever, separates us from the rest of the local radio stations.
